Music mogul Sean Diddy Combs, now 55, has been transferred to the Federal Correctional Institution, Fort Dix, in New Jersey, to serve out his fifty-month sentence for federal sex crime charges. The first public image of him since the transfer shows a significantly changed appearance, with a full white beard and a dramatic shift from his previous luxurious lifestyle. Daily life at Fort Dix is strict, with basic meals and a dorm-style unit, far from the entrepreneurship classes and family visits he was accustomed to. Combs' legal team hopes he'll access the residential drug abuse program there. Despite being found guilty on two counts of transportation to engage in prostitution, he was acquitted of more serious charges and is planning to appeal his sentence. With potential early release for good behavior, he could be out as early as May 2028.
